1. #1
    Nouveau Candidat au Club
    Homme Profil pro
    Responsable sécurité
    Inscrit en
    mai 2017
    Messages
    1
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Responsable sécurité

    Informations forums :
    Inscription : mai 2017
    Messages : 1
    Points : 1
    Points
    1

    Par défaut Récupérer la valeur d'un champs de type "zone de liste"

    Bonjour,
    je suis néophyte dans la programmation avec le basic de libreoffice
    Je cherche à récupérer la valeur de la 1ère colonne de mon controle "zone de liste" ; il ne s'agit pas du champs lié ; la valeur est de type alphanumérique

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Dim oForm, oControl as Object
    Dim valtheme as string
    valtheme = ThisComponent.Drawpage.Forms.getByName("F_dossier").getByName("id_lien_activite").SelectedItems(0)
    mon code me renvoie la valeur de mon champs lié (2ème colonne) alors que je veux le champs de la 1ère colonne
    HELP
    Merci

  2. #2
    Rédacteur

    Avatar de zoom61
    Homme Profil pro
    ...
    Inscrit en
    janvier 2005
    Messages
    9 191
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 44
    Localisation : France, Haute Vienne (Limousin)

    Informations professionnelles :
    Activité : ...
    Secteur : Industrie

    Informations forums :
    Inscription : janvier 2005
    Messages : 9 191
    Points : 58 266
    Points
    58 266
    Billets dans le blog
    11

    Par défaut

    Bonjour,

    Avez-vous essayé en supprimant (0) ?
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Dim oForm, oControl as Object
    Dim valtheme as string
    valtheme = ThisComponent.Drawpage.Forms.getByName("F_dossier").getByName("id_lien_activite").SelectedItems
    Ensuite l'erreur ne vient peut-être pas du code, mais de la construction du formulaire.

    Cdlt.
    N'oubliez pas le Tag afin de faciliter la recherche, et en votant cela permet de mieux la cibler.

    Je ne réponds pas aux messages privés s'ils sont liés à une question technique

  3. #3
    Membre éclairé

    Homme Profil pro
    linux, pascal, HTML
    Inscrit en
    mars 2002
    Messages
    355
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 68
    Localisation : Belgique

    Informations professionnelles :
    Activité : linux, pascal, HTML
    Secteur : Enseignement

    Informations forums :
    Inscription : mars 2002
    Messages : 355
    Points : 692
    Points
    692
    Billets dans le blog
    1

    Par défaut

    Citation Envoyé par zoom61 Voir le message
    Bonjour,

    Avez-vous essayé en supprimant (0) ?
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Dim oForm, oControl as Object
    Dim valtheme as string
    valtheme = ThisComponent.Drawpage.Forms.getByName("F_dossier").getByName("id_lien_activite").SelectedItems
    Ensuite l'erreur ne vient peut-être pas du code, mais de la construction du formulaire.

    Cdlt.
    A mon avis, sans le s à la fin aussi
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    Dim oForm, oControl as Object
    Dim valtheme as string
    valtheme = ThisComponent.Drawpage.Forms.getByName("F_dossier").getByName("id_lien_activite").SelectedItem

Discussions similaires

  1. Réponses: 2
    Dernier message: 27/08/2012, 16h07
  2. [2.x] Récupérer la valeur par un champ de type file
    Par bakh yaye dans le forum Symfony
    Réponses: 2
    Dernier message: 09/05/2012, 12h09
  3. Réponses: 12
    Dernier message: 18/06/2008, 14h20
  4. Récupérer la valeur d'un champ de type énuméré
    Par warzas dans le forum Requêtes et SQL.
    Réponses: 14
    Dernier message: 07/11/2007, 10h00
  5. Réponses: 4
    Dernier message: 27/07/2007, 11h13

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o